
Shuangcheng Deng, Male, born September 1969, from Changning, Hunan Province. Ph.D. in Engineering, Professor, and Master's Supervisor.
Dr. Deng graduated with a Bachelor's degree in Mechanical Engineering from Tsinghua University in 1992. In 1995, he obtained a Master's degree in Mechanical Engineering from Tsinghua University. In 2016, he earned a Doctor of Engineering degree from the School of Automation Science and Electrical Engineering, Beihang University (BUAA). He is currently working in the Department of Mechatronics Engineering, School of Mechanical Engineering.
He has previously served as the Director of the Mechatronics Laboratory at the School of Mechanical Engineering, Beijing Institute of Petrochemical Technology, Director of the Medical Robotics Research Lab, Beijing Key Laboratory of Optomechatronic Equipment Technology, and a member of the Key Laboratory's management committee. In 2006, he was selected as a Young Key Teacher in Beijing Municipal Higher Education Institutions. He is a member of the China Computer Federation and the Chinese Association for Artificial Intelligence.
Ⅰ. Research Focus
His teaching and research focus is on optomechatronic integration, medical image processing, and robotics technology. He has been responsible for or participated in 17 major research projects, including:
- "Underwater Dry Pipeline Repair System" (863 Program) - Sub-project on "Underwater Dry High-Pressure Welding"
- "Marine Optical Buoy" Sub-project on "Measurement Devices and Sensor Integration Research" (863 Program)
- Development of "Ultrasound-Guided Microwave Ablation Robot System for Liver Cancer" (Beijing Major Science and Technology Project)
- "Development of Intelligent Welding and Cutting Equipment Prototype" (Beijing Industrialization Project)
- National Natural Science Foundation project: "Underwater High-Pressure Dry GMAW Arc and Droplet Transition Behavior Research"
He has received several awards for his contributions, including:
- First Prize for Scientific and Technological Progress, China Petroleum and Chemical Industry Association (2009)
- Second Prize for Science and Technology, Beijing Municipal Government (2011)
Ⅱ. Main Research Areas
- Interventional Medical Robotics Technology
- Traditional Chinese Medicine Robotics Technology
- Medical Imaging Navigation Technology
- Deep Learning-Based Image Processing Technology
